What does holding the power button down do?
Just press the power button and hold it down. After a few seconds, the power will be cut to your computer and it will suddenly shut down. However, if your computer is frozen and the power button isn’t working, it’s a failsafe you have available. This allows you to power cycle laptops when you can’t remove the battery.

What is power button lockout on monitor?
From the manual: Power Button Lockout— Indicates the power button is locked. If the power button is locked, the warning message Power Button Lockout displays. ◦ If the power button is locked, press and hold the power button for 10 seconds to unlock the power button function.

Does pressing the power button damage your computer?
“Modern PSUs are built with… technology in order to deal with sudden power outages,” he explains. “As a result, forcibly shutting down your device via the power button will not do any harm to the hardware.” So, no, doing it once in a while won’t endanger your machine.

Is the power button on my Computer Smart?
Your computer’s power button is smart, but this might be a problem in some situations. For example, if Windows is frozen and you press the power button, the computer would send the appropriate ACPI signal to Windows, but Windows wouldn’t be able to respond. Your computer would stay frozen and not shut down.
